#c02585 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c02585 is composed of 75.3% red, 14.5%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 80.7% magenta, 30.7%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 322.8 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 44.9%. #c02585 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4aff with #81000b.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#c02585

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0208 is the darkest color, while #fefaf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#c02585

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a6b74 is the less saturated color, while #e3028d is the most saturated one.
